mongodb
-
Java如何高效监控服务、中间件和数据库的健康状况?
如何在 Java 中检查服务、中间件和数据库的健康状况? 检查系统的不同组件是否正常运行对于维护高效和稳定的应用程序至关重要。Java 开发人员经常需要检查以下内容: 服务是否可访问数据库状态消息队列 (MQ) 状态其他模块是否正常工作 解决方案 使用 Spring Actuator 立即学习“Ja…
-
网上商城APP开发教程
随着电子商务的迅猛发展,越来越多的企业和创业者选择通过开发网上商城app来拓展业务。网上商城app不仅能提供便捷的购物体验,还能帮助企业开拓市场和提升销售额。如果你也想开发一个网上商城app,以下是一个简易的指南,帮助你入门: 1.明确需求和目标:在开始开发前,首先要明确你的需求和目标。考虑你打算销…
-
如何进行MongoDB集群搭建
搭建mongodb集群是一个复杂的过程,涉及多个步骤和组件。以下是mongodb集群搭建的基本流程: 准备工作 硬件和网络要求:确保所有服务器都有足够的硬件资源,并且网络连接正常。MongoDB版本:确保所有服务器上安装的MongoDB版本一致。密钥文件生成与配置:为了安全起见,副本集成员之间需要使…
-
deepseek如何精准搜索 deepseek使用中常见问题解答
要让deepseek精准搜索并高效解决问题,关键在于提问策略和提示词设计。1. 明确目标和期望输出,具体描述所需内容,如“用python写一个处理csv文件的脚本”。2. 提供足够的上下文信息,包括项目背景、数据格式和行业术语。3. 利用约束和限定条件,如格式、语气、角色扮演(如“资深后端工程师”)…
-
如何在PHP应用中实现企业级OAuth2认证授权?LaminasAPIToolsOAuth2模块助你轻松搞定!
构建API时,安全性总是首要考虑的问题。想象一下,你正在开发一个面向多个客户端(Web应用、移动App、第三方服务)的PHP后端API,每个客户端都需要安全地访问用户数据或执行特定操作。如果仅仅使用简单的API Key或者基于Session的认证,很快就会发现这些方案在权限精细控制、令牌管理、以及应…
-
数据库 DQL 是什么?DQL 的查询语句、优化及使用指南
dql的核心是select语句,它包含where、order by、group by、having、limit、join、union等子句,用于实现复杂的数据查询需求。1. select用于选择指定列;2. where用于过滤行数据;3. order by用于排序结果;4. group by用于分组…
-
MongoDB 是什么数据库?MongoDB 的概念、操作及使用详解
mongodb 是一个面向文档的 nosql 数据库,其核心概念包括文档、集合和数据库。文档是数据的基本单元,以键值对形式存在;集合是无模式的文档组;数据库是集合的容器。基本操作涵盖 crud(创建、读取、更新、删除),分别通过 insertone()/insertmany()、find()、upd…
-
SQL语言JSON函数怎样处理半结构化数据 SQL语言在NoSQL混合环境中的解决方案
sql语言通过json函数在关系型数据库中实现对半结构化数据的处理,有效弥合了关系型与非关系型数据模型之间的鸿沟。1. 提取与查询:使用json_value、json_query和json_extract等函数可从json字段中提取标量值、对象或数组,支持在where条件中进行过滤,如按城市筛选用户…
-
如何在CentOS上配置MongoDB分片
在centos上配置mongodb分片(sharding)涉及多个步骤,包括设置配置服务器(config servers)、分片服务器(shard servers)和路由服务器(mongos)。以下是一个基本的指南: 1. 安装MongoDB 首先,确保你已经在所有服务器上安装了MongoDB。你可…
-
MongoDB数据如何恢复
mongodb数据恢复的方法主要有以下几种: 使用备份文件恢复:如果你有定期的备份文件,可以使用mongorestore命令将备份文件中的数据恢复到MongoDB数据库中。这是最直接和最常用的恢复方法。 使用复制集恢复:如果你的MongoDB集群使用了复制集,可以在某个成员发生故障时,将其重新加入复…